Output 38cd3adfb46f39771c9380c1536475f554ec45387fcff96539a62abb15630de9:26

value
952040
script pubkey
OP_0 OP_PUSHBYTES_20 8b6dd528c0908d0c2b49f751e2e05cd22c4f38c4
address
bc1q3dka22xqjzxsc26f7ag79czu6gky7wxyvtn4gf
transaction
38cd3adfb46f39771c9380c1536475f554ec45387fcff96539a62abb15630de9
spent
true